    An essential place of worship and prayer for French Catholics

    Sanctuary of Lourdes live

    Notre-Dame de Paris may be considered the religious monument that attracts the most tourists. But for French Catholics, the sanctuary of Lourdes is the one that seems to be the most emblematic. Which has not always been the case, because its history goes back a long way, more precisely to 1858.

    Indeed, on February 11, 1858, Sister Bernadette Soubirous received her first visit from the Immaculate Conception , in the grotto of Massabielle. An apparition that was the beginning of a long series, knowing that up to 18 apparitions were recorded until July. This was the reason for the rush of Catholic pilgrims to the sanctuary of Lourdes, in the hope of experiencing a similar occasion.

    our-lady-of-lourdes-and-bernadette

    And since then, the sanctuary of Lourdes has been developed little by little, and today extends over 54 hectares. On which there is a crypt, different basilicas, a grotto, as well as different fountains, swimming pools and a chapel. A true haven of peace for religious and believing Catholics . All the more so since this religious city offers different religious activities to its visitors.

    The different religious activities to discover at the sanctuary of Lourdes

    lourdes-church

    It should be noted that the sanctuary of Lourdes welcomes thousands of pilgrims from all over Europe and other continents each year. However, different types of pilgrimage are also observed there, apart from the French national pilgrimage. The one that takes place on each feast of the Assumption, notably on the 15th of August.

    Added to this is the Rosary Pilgrimage, the International Military Pilgrimage, the Faith and Light Pilgrimage, the Pilgrimage of the Sick of Paris. As well as the Pilgrimage of the Order of Malta, or the Fraternal Pilgrimage which takes place every two years. Not forgetting the Diocesan Pilgrimage, which takes place at each departure from a diocese, and which brings together a large number of pilgrims.

    On the other hand, it should also be remembered that the sanctuary of Lourdes is also a place of quality musical celebration. With an exceptional choirmaster, cantor and organist, ready to amaze your ears. Not to mention that it has already hosted the international music festival, in addition to some religious concerts.

    For swimming enthusiasts, the water of Lourdes is renowned for its medicinal properties. Whether you drink it or shower with it, the water from its fountains is all virtuous. And the same goes for the water that makes up the pool of the sanctuary, which is located quite close to the grotto of the apparitions.

    Places of worship to visit during your stay at the Lourdes sanctuary

    grotto-of-lourdes

    Obviously, the first thing to visit at the sanctuary of Lourdes is the Basilica of the Immaculate Conception . A chapel of 700 people, built above a crypt, according to the requests of the Blessed Virgin during her apparition. A construction that lasted almost 5 years, and that was finally reached its consecration in 1876.

    Then there is the Basilica of the Rosary, which was built to meet the needs of the pilgrims who were beginning to come in droves. A basilica that took 6 years to build, and can hold nearly 1,500 people. Followed by the Basilica of Saint Pius X, an underground building with a path of light and surprising dimensions.

    Then, we can also find the Church of St. Bernadette , a modern church built on the very spot where Sister Bernadette received her last apparition . However, it is also the place designated by the bishops of France, to hold their meeting. And finally, we end with the grotto of Massabielle which is the very heart of Lourdes. The place of the first apparition of the Virgin Mary to Sister Bernadette .

    image-of-saint-bernadette

    Afterwards, there will also be accommodation, hospitals and a refectory, but also a gate of mercy. Not forgetting the path of the cribs, with different representations of cribs, such as the dungeon, the cave, as well as the Boly mill. In addition to two other new cribs recently installed at the Saint-Michel and Saint-Joseph gates.

    Why recite the rosary in the Lourdes grotto?

    The Lourdes grotto is known as the place where the Blessed Virgin Mary first appeared to Sister Bernadette. It therefore has a strong symbolic value for the sanctuary of Lourdes and the pilgrims who come there in droves every year. Many people believe in the powers of this grotto. As it turns out, it could cure many ailments, just by touching its wall.

    Many still believe that it is a place that increases the strength of your prayers and allows them to be better directed to God. This, in order to see your prayers and wishes answered quickly, which allows each pilgrim to raise their faith to another level. Knowing that to do this, everyone just has to recite the rosary in the grotto of Lourdes , by applying themselves rigorously.

    For those with mobility issues, the pilgrimages are accessible live from the web. But those who are in place are also entitled to a procession, which has already produced its share of miracles, at least for those who believe. However, during your story, tradition dictates that you light a blessed candle in front of the grotto, in memory of Sister Bernadette's gesture.
